Amazon’s Augmented Reality Ambitions: Project Jayhawk and Beyond

According to a report by The Information, Amazon is reportedly developing two distinct models of augmented reality glasses. These ventures suggest a multifaceted approach to penetrating the AR market, targeting both consumers and internal operational efficiencies. Let’s break down the details:

Project Jayhawk: Consumer-Focused AR Glasses

The flagship product, internally codenamed “Jayhawk,” is reportedly aimed at consumers and is rumored to be slated for release in late 2026 or early 2027. Insiders speaking to The Information suggest that these AR glasses will be equipped with a comprehensive suite of features:

  • Microphones: Enabling voice control and potentially integrating with Amazon’s Alexa voice assistant.
  • Speakers: Providing audio feedback and potentially allowing users to listen to music or podcasts.
  • Camera: Facilitating image and video capture, as well as enabling advanced AR applications like object recognition.
  • Full-Color Display (One Eye): A particularly intriguing feature, the single-eye display suggests a design choice focused on minimalism and potentially longer battery life compared to glasses with dual displays.

Notably, Amazon is reportedly partnering with Chinese company Meta-Bounds for the underlying AR technology. This collaboration highlights the global nature of AR development and the importance of specialized expertise in this complex field.

Streamlining Logistics: AR Glasses for Delivery Drivers

In addition to Project Jayhawk, Amazon is also reportedly developing a separate model of AR glasses specifically designed for its delivery drivers. This productivity-focused application, currently codenamed , aims to shave seconds off delivery times by providing drivers with real-time navigation, package information, and potentially even augmented views of delivery locations. Sources suggest that these glasses could be ready for deployment as early as the second quarter of 2026.

Augmented Reality Glasses: A Competitive Landscape

If Amazon does launch these AR glasses, it will be entering a competitive market already populated by established players like Meta.

Meta: The Early Mover

Meta, with its Ray-Ban Meta smart glasses, already has a foothold in the smart glasses market. These current offerings primarily focus on features like capturing photos and videos, listening to music, and taking calls. Meta is expected to unveil a new product at its upcoming Connect conference, reportedly pushing further into true augmented reality with a one-eye display concept similar to Amazon’s rumored Jayhawk glasses. The Challenges and Opportunities of Augmented Reality Glasses

The development and widespread adoption of augmented reality glasses face several key challenges:

  • Battery Life: Powering a display, cameras, and sensors within a small, lightweight device is a significant engineering hurdle.
  • Processing Power: Running complex AR applications requires substantial processing power, potentially leading to overheating and performance issues.
  • User Experience: AR glasses need to be comfortable to wear, intuitive to use, and visually appealing.
  • Privacy Concerns: Cameras and microphones raise legitimate privacy concerns that need to be addressed through robust security measures and clear user controls.
  • Content Availability: Compelling AR content and applications are essential to drive consumer adoption.
